Launch Interactive Practice Room During twilight on 28 December , about 1800 GMT, in DR position LAT 4°00'N, LONG 0°06'W, the sextant altitude (hs) of Venus was 30°46.8'. The height of eye was 36 feet, and the index error was 2.0' on the arc. The temperature was 68°F. The barometer read 1030 mb. Calculate the observed altitude (Ho).
A
Ho 30°35.2'
B
Ho 30°37.1'
C
Ho 30°38.1'
✓ Correct Answer
D
Ho 30°40.3'
USCG NMC Regulatory Explanation
Index error occurs when the sextant index mirror and horizon glass are not parallel at 0° 00.0'. 'On the arc' errors are subtracted; 'off the arc' errors are added to sextant altitude readings.
